The Carolinas being in a zone where winter season swings in between completely dry chilly spikes and damp, chilly stretches. That mix is difficult on a heater. If you're in an older home in Plaza Midwood or Dilworth, you could have a mid-efficiency gas heating system coupled with original ductwork that was never ever sealed. In more recent builds south of Iโ485, you'll more often locate high-efficiency condensing heaters coupled with tighter envelopes. Each setup stops working differently.
Intermittent use invites a few troubles. Condensate lines on high-efficiency heaters can establish algae and freeze during unexpected temperature level declines, which journeys safety changes and shuts out the heater. Long idle stretches permit dust to cake on fire sensing units and ignitors, requiring duplicated cycling and short stops that appear like thermostat issues to the inexperienced eye. In electric heaters, especially those made use of as emergency warmth for heat pump systems, sequencers and elements suffer from start-stop patterns that reveal themselves specifically when you require constant output.
Humidity is the other personality in this tale. Dampness is gentle on wood floorings however hard on electronic devices and metal surface areas. Control panel and terminals rust a little faster below than in drier environments. That alone is a reason to schedule preventative furnace upkeep in Charlotte before the season begins.

First, they pay attention carefully to your description before touching a tool. If your heater locks out overnight however acts throughout the day, if you scent a faint metal odor, if the device short-cycles only when both downstairs and upstairs areas ask for heat, these hints assist a targeted diagnostic. A rushed technology who leaps straight to "you require a brand-new board" usually misses the root cause.
Second, they show you numbers. Fixed pressure analyses, temperature increase throughout the heat exchanger, micro-amp analyses on flame sensors, capacitor microfarads compared to score, CO dimensions for burning analysis. A pro does not claim "it's borderline," they discuss "your temperature level rise is 75 degrees against a nameplate ranking of 45 to 65, which points to low airflow or an overfired problem." Transparency turns a mystery into a manageable decision.
Third, they supply alternatives. Replace only the stopped working flame sensor, or tidy the sensor and price quote a brand-new ignitor most likely to fail within the season, or suggest a deeper air movement and air duct assessment if metrics suggest a systemic restraint. I keep a psychological tally of constant offenders. In gas furnaces, dirty fire sensing units top the list. They create a weak micro-amp signal and the board thinks the flame has gone out, so it closes gas to avoid a risk. Cleaning usually brings back service, however a sensing unit that has been sanded to death needs substitute. Next come hot surface area ignitors, which can fracture from taking care of or thermal shock. A technology needs to never ever touch the ignitor surface with bare fingers; skin oils create hot spots that shorten life.
Pressure buttons and blocked inducer ports are one more theme. Charlotte's pollen and fine dirt move anywhere the inducer can aspirate it. An easy cleaning and a brand-new silicone tube can return the button to spec, but be wary if the underlying cause is a partly obstructed additional warmth exchanger on a condensing heater. In those cases, the repair prolongs beyond the switch.
On electrical heating systems, loosened high-voltage links bake themselves over time. I've tightened up terminals in attic rooms where summer season warm and winter resonance conspired to loosen up lugs. If you smell a pale plastic odor and see warmth staining near elements, kill power and call a pro. Replacing a scorched terminal block now beats replacing a whole component financial institution later.
Finally, control boards fail, yet less usually than individuals think. If you listen to a technology condemn the board within five minutes, ask to see the diagnostic path. A board is the brain, however like any type of mind, it acts on the signals it obtains. When pressure changes, limitation switches, and sensors feed rubbish, the board makes a safe choice and locks out. Deal with the rubbish first.
I seldom talk a home owner right into substitute on the first see because the mathematics should be dispassionate. Think about age, security, dependability, and operating cost. Gas furnaces usually last 15 to two decades here, occasionally extra with great treatment. Electric heaters can run also longer considering that they have fewer moving parts, though they set you back more to operate.
If your warm exchanger is split, there's no debate. Carbon monoxide threat finishes the discussion, and we transfer to substitute. If a mid-life heater has a string of small failures, I tally the last 2 years of invoices and estimate the next 2. If you're investing greater than a quarter of a substitute cost on repairs without any clear end to the pattern, you're paying tuition to maintain an unreliable device. For effectiveness upgrades, I urge realistic assumptions. A dive from 80 percent to 95 percent AFUE seems significant, however your gas use for home heating is a portion of your annual power invest. In Charlotte, the comfort enhancements commonly sell the upgrade more than the energy cost savings. Quieter blowers, better humidity control, cleaner filtration, zoning that finally equilibriums high and low temperatures, those daily wins usually justify the investment.
If you do replace, firmly insist that the conversation includes ductwork. Mismatched ducts are why brand-new high-efficiency heating systems short-cycle and why running sound lets down. I have actually measured fixed stress in new homes that were double the tools's maximum ranking. A tiny financial investment in additional return air or correctly sized supply runs does more for convenience than bumping up equipment tonnage. Larger is not better in home heating equipment; right-sized is.
Charlotte depends on a sweet spot for hybrid warmth systems that couple a heat pump with a gas heating system or electrical air trainer. On milder days, the heat pump provides efficient warm. When temperature levels move into the 30s and below, the heating system takes control of for stronger, drier heat. Frequently, these systems are misconfigured. I see lockout temperatures for heat pumps set too low, creating the heat pump to run inefficiently in conditions it doesn't such as. Or the commercial furnace maintenance Charlotte complementary warmth is allowed to run all at once with the heatpump when it shouldn't, increasing bills.
A clever thermostat just repays if it's set up properly. See to it the installer identifies the system kind, stages, and balance point. If your thermostat maintains overshooting setpoints, consider the cycle price settings. Much shorter cycles can decrease the "yoโyo" result in limited homes, while longer cycles could fit draftier older houses.
Wi Fi thermostats additionally aid you notice patterns. If the system runs continuously yet never reaches the setpoint on chilly nights, you might have a capability or air duct issue, not a thermostat issue. A gas heater is a risk-free appliance when kept, and a dangerous one when disregarded. Every heating season I locate at least a few heaters venting imperfectly right into attics or crawlspaces. The residents might only observe frustrations or heavy air. If your carbon monoxide detectors are more than seven years old, replace them. If you do not have a low-level carbon monoxide monitor, think about one. The generally offered plug-in alarms are created to stop severe poisoning, not alert at lower degrees that can suggest an establishing problem.
I also advise a simple sniff test each time your heating system kicks on after a lengthy still. The scent of dust burning off the warmth exchanger for a couple of minutes is normal. A sharp metallic or electrical odor, a pop or sizzle, or noticeable charring near circuitry is not. Cut power at the switch or breaker and call for solution. For electric furnaces, the security lens has to do with tidy clearances and limited connections. For gas systems, it's combustion stability and ventilation. Regardless, a mindful seasonal check keeps families safe.

A Myers Park property owner complained that her new 96 percent heater shut out only on damp mornings. The installer had actually included a long horizontal air vent run with not enough incline. Condensate merged over night, obstructing the inducer flow at startup. A re-pitch of the PVC, plus a cleanout tee, ended the saga. No new board required.
In a South End townhome, the heating system short-cycled every single time the downstairs and upstairs zones called simultaneously. The culprit had not been the furnace; it was the zoning panel reasoning paired with under-sized returns. The furnace surpassed its temperature surge restriction and struck the high-limit button. We expanded return ability and changed follower rate settings. The very same heating system currently runs quietly and steadily.
An University location leasing kept stressing out sequencers in an electric furnace. The proprietor exchanged parts repeatedly. The source was an absent panel screw that left a space, so cold attic room air cleaned over the sequencer throughout each telephone call. That constant thermal shock killed the element too soon. One screw fixed a profitable however unnecessary pattern of repairs.

The most common problem of a furnace is a malfunctioning thermostat or clogged air filters. These issues can prevent the furnace from heating properly. Regular maintenance can help prevent these common problems.
The most expensive part to repair or replace on a furnace is typically the heat exchanger. Replacement costs are high because it is critical to safely transfer heat and prevent carbon monoxide leaks. Labor costs also contribute to the overall expense.
Whether it is worth fixing a furnace depends on its age, condition, and the cost of repairs. Furnaces older than 15โ20 years may be less cost-effective to repair. If repairs are minor and the system is relatively new, fixing it can extend its lifespan efficiently.
The most common furnace repairs include replacing air filters, fixing thermostats, repairing ignition or pilot systems, and addressing blower motor issues. Electrical component failures and clogged vents are also frequent causes of repair. Regular inspections can help prevent these problems.
Minor maintenance, such as changing filters or cleaning vents, can often be done safely by homeowners. However, most furnace repairs involve gas, electricity, or complex components, which require professional service. Attempting major repairs yourself can be dangerous and may void warranties.
The average lifespan of a gas furnace is typically 15โ20 years, while electric furnaces can last 20โ30 years. Lifespan depends on maintenance, usage, and the quality of installation. Regular servicing can extend the effective life of a furnace.
The most common part to fail on a furnace is the blower motor. Other frequently failing components include the heat exchanger, igniter, and limit switch. Proper maintenance and timely replacement of worn parts can reduce failures.
Homeowners can perform basic furnace servicing by replacing air filters, cleaning vents, checking for blockages, and inspecting the thermostat. More complex tasks, such as inspecting the heat exchanger or gas lines, should be left to professionals. Regular basic servicing improves efficiency and reduces breakdowns.
The $5000 rule is a guideline used to decide between repairing or replacing a furnace. If the cost of repairs exceeds $5,000, or is close to half the price of a new furnace, replacement is usually recommended. This rule helps balance repair costs with long-term efficiency.
To reset a furnace, first turn off the power and gas supply. Locate the reset button on the furnace (usually near the motor or control panel), press it, and wait a few seconds. Restore power and gas, then monitor the system for normal operation. If the furnace does not start, professional service may be required.
Essential furnace maintenance includes replacing or cleaning air filters, inspecting and cleaning vents, checking the thermostat, and ensuring proper operation of ignition and safety systems. Annual professional inspections are recommended. Regular maintenance improves efficiency and prevents costly repairs.
The first components to fail on a furnace are often the air filters, blower motor, or ignition system. Wear and tear on these parts is common due to frequent use. Early signs of failure include uneven heating, unusual noises, or the furnace not starting.
